Description

This tender is to source a third-party contractor that can provide a contracted driver training service to military personnel in British Forces Cyprus. The scope of the training to be delivered will be limited to: Cat B; Cat B+E; Cat C; Cat C+E; Cat D1. The successful contractor must be aware that the Authority will reserve the right to add to or remove license categories as needed. The volume of candidates for testing is expected to be c.184 per annum, to be trained across a 46-week year (approx. 4 candidates a week). These are indicative volumes, based on historic data and will be subject to change, dependent on need. Most candidates are expected to be evenly split across license categories B and C, with a small (<10) volume to undergo training for acquisition of a cat D1 license. All authorised driving instructors will be expected to be qualified to DVSA standards and recognised as an authorised driving instructor by the DVSA. All vehicles to be used for tuition and testing will be provided by the MOD. The Contractor will be required to source and employ suitable driving instructors to fulfil this requirement.
